Practical Seller Notes and Technical Considerations
Before you rush to list these products, there are practical steps every professional embroiderer must take. Even if a design looks great on a screen, the reality of the stitch-out can vary based on your machine and fabric choices.
- Test Stitch-Outs: Always run a test on a scrap piece of fabric similar to your final product. Check the stitch density to ensure the pink areas don't pucker the fabric and that the white and red bows have enough definition. High-density areas might require a stronger stabilizer to prevent sinking.
- Hoop Size Verification: Confirm the hoop size required for the Pink Holiday Tree Embroidery Design before purchasing materials. If it requires a large hoop, it may limit your ability to place it on certain items like small caps or narrow sleeves. Ensure your equipment matches the file requirements.
- Thread Color Matching: The description mentions pink, white, and red. Experiment with different shades of pink. A hot pink might feel modern and bold, while a dusty rose feels vintage and elegant. Test a few variations to see which one photographs best for your brand aesthetic.
- Licensing Compliance: As a responsible Etsy seller, always review the Creative Fabrica licensing terms. Most licenses allow you to sell finished commercial embroidery products, but you typically cannot resell the embroidery file itself. Double-check the specific terms on the product page to ensure your business model complies fully.
- Thumbnail Readability: Zoom out on your computer screen. Can you still distinguish the bows and the tree shape at the size of an Etsy listing thumbnail? If the details are too fine, they might get lost, and the image won't attract clicks.
